Siena Men’s Soccer adds length with goalkeeper Kacic

Saints add 6-foot-5 MLS Next Clubs FC Cincinnati netminder

LOUDONVILLE, NY – Siena Men's Soccer head coach Graciano Brito has named 6-foot-5 goalkeeper Zack Kacic his latest addition to the 2024 roster on Monday.

Kacic most recently played for the Michigan Wolves, a U19s MLS Next Club, this past year as well as the U17s MLS Next FC Cincinnati for two years. The Saline, Michigan native attended Saline High School.

"We are very excited to have Zach be part of our family,"  said Brito, who will begin his fifth season with the Saints for 2024. "He's a tremendous young Goalkeeper that will add tremendous value to our team."

Among his accomplishments, Kacic has vast experience playing in camps, training sessions and showcases all over the world such as the MLS Next Playoff Showcase, the MLS Next Winter Festival GA Cup, the International Champions Cup Futures in Bradenton, FL, the Junior World Cup in Sweden and FC Porto in Spain. 

Siena Men's Soccer (8-9, 8-2 MAAC in 2023) will look to build upon a season in which it won eight of its final nine regular season games to clinch its fourth consecutive MAAC postseason berth.
